1, Fuel types for biomass boilers
There are a wide variety of fuels for biomass boilers, which can be various organic waste and plant materials. Common biomass fuels include:
1. Wood waste such as wood, sawdust, shavings, etc;
2. Crop residues such as straw, reed, rice straw, and hemp straw;
3. Biomacromolecular materials such as starch and oil waste;
4. Biogas, feces and other animal and plant excreta;
5. Urban household waste such as household waste and kitchen waste.
2, Characteristics of Biomass Fuel
Compared with traditional energy, biomass fuel has lower calorific value, higher ash content, more volatile matter, lower ignition point, and is flammable. But it also has many advantages:
1. Biomass fuel is a renewable energy source, with low environmental pollution and emissions from combustion;
2. Biomass fuel has a wide range of sources, low cost, and relatively stable prices;
3. Biomass fuel does not require high-intensity chemical processing and treatment, making it easy to obtain and process.

4, Commonly used biomass fuel - sawdust
Wood chips are a common type of biomass fuel. It is a byproduct of wood processing, which can be granulated by a sawdust granulator to become easily transported and burned sawdust particles. Due to its easy availability, low processing cost, and minimal environmental impact, wood chips are widely used in biomass boilers, industrial boilers, and other fields.
